SBR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2014 in Review

73 of the 3,462 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Sabine Royalty Trust (SBR) for Q1 2014, worth a combined $78.3M — up 0.02% from $78.3M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 7 funds closed out of SBR and 5 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 25 trimmed existing stakes and 16 added.

The largest buyer was Chilton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$3.27M.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$5.69M.
